Fettuccine Alfredo W/ Chicken & Broccoli

This is for about 1.5 pounds of pasta 
Sauce
2 -3 tablespoons EVOO
1 tbsp butter ( Optional)
4-5 cloves garlic, chopped
4 tablespoons flour
2 cup fat-free chicken broth ( more may be added at end to think if you like)
2 cups 2% milk- you can use 1 % too 
1 cup grated parmesan, plus more for serving
chopped parsley ( fresh) 
S & P to taste 
Grill Chicken tenderloins , I did on stove top, and cut into small cubes - set aside
Roast Broccoli florets in  oven  at 375 for 15 min with 2 diced garlic cloves, a little olive oil and salt - set aside 
heat olive oil in a large saute pan over medium-high heat, add butter and garlic, saute  about a minute or golden , stirring occasionally,
add  flour, and stir  about a minute to cook the flour, stirring occasionally
Slowly add chicken broth, whisking to combine until smooth. 
Whisk in milk, and bring the mixture to a simmer.
Let cook for an additional minute until thickened, then stir in Parmesan cheese, salt and pepper until the cheese melted. Reduce heat to medium-low and add chicken and broccoli
Drain pasta,  add pasta to the saute pan with alfredo sauce. Toss to combine.  If it too thick you can add a little extra chicken stock 
Serve topped with chopped fresh parsley
